Welcome to this spacious & gracious family home situated on a child friendly quiet circle on the prime side of the street. Lovingly maintained, the heart of this 4-level back split features a family room at ground level the full width of the house complete with gas fireplace, wall-to-wall built-ins, hardwood flooring & walk-out to a gorgeous, private, professionally landscaped zen-like backyard with interlocking brick patio. Side door entry to the mudroom/laundry area & powder room is perfect for little muddy boots. The fourth bedroom/office also at grade, offers maximum versatility. The updated eat-in kitchen with stainless steel appliances & excellent storage is super bright! The elegant, combined living & dining room with sunny south view is a tranquil place to relax or entertain. Enjoy quiet rest in the primary bedroom overlooking the lush backyard complete with ensuite & hardwood flooring. The lower level with great ceiling height & above grade windows is a fabulous space for play dates, teen hangouts, movie night, working out or working at home. Close to great neighbourhood amenities including Fairview Mall, Seneca College, 404/DVP, transit, parks shops & library. Baker Street home inspection available confirming good overall condition. Driveway repaved 2025; furnace 2023; recent roof, front porch, backyard railings. Please see feature sheet with inclusions/exclusions & floor plan attached. Pride of ownership the day you move in!

Who lives here?

Don Valley Village, Toronto is a north Toronto neighbourhood notable for its renters, university grads and science professionals.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from Iran, China and the Philippines, and Cantonese, Tagalog, Mandarin and Persian speakers.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of adults aged 40 to 54 and seniors aged 65 to 69.
